Output c17167cf4e93da0cbe003e0ae1c1e977fe240959510f0861adaf78075a2ac4b1:1

value
275595623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ebe1fe905cc987f68fabbefdd8548c4e61835625 OP_EQUAL
address
3PCFSzLfbhyyGTzVrRYHvfMyAEQQqqEz3a
transaction
c17167cf4e93da0cbe003e0ae1c1e977fe240959510f0861adaf78075a2ac4b1
confirmations
423857
spent
true